HPR track manager- Glenn Conser
Carports are up at HPR 15x20 has RV pedestals
Parking behind it is yours.
30amp-125 3 day weekend
50amp 150 for the weekend
Lowered the prices for RV spots!
You can drop your RV spot to get a carport spot
Difference between new & old pricing
Ted Winning- Track assistant he was the biggest help His mother had a stroke he will be leaving to take care of the family business
CAMA Board- people will come out here n there he got it done
Mike Applehans will be taking Ted’s title Facility manager
Glenn will still be the main contact
Budget is down a little we are working on marketing the track is in no way going under
Having a water system? The carports are the end of the big investments
Have taken care of the needs, Classroom, Bathrooms, Shade, place to eat, Pavilion
It is a lot of work to get a well tap about 20000 just for that
50000.00 For a treatment plant
He has a guy he pays to drive n get the water from deer trail.

Have to have a water treatment thing due to the fact we are a commercial property
100200.00 For those car ports!
Water Quality test? Yes because we are a commercial we have to have a treatment plant!!!!
Priority- Septic system
